csg_stat: stops without an error #112

Closed GoogleCodeExporter closed 9 years ago

GoogleCodeExporter commented 9 years ago
In 1% of the cases csg_stat just stops without writing any dist.new file and 
without an error message.

Default branch after 1.2 release are concerned.
Hybrid mapping or continue_execution are candidates for the problem.

I had the problem again:

begin to calculate distribution functions
# of bonded interactions: 0
# of non-bonded interactions: 6
nothing to be done - stopping here

It seems to be related to _continue_execution being false by default.
